Edmonson County SNAP-Ed Brings Success to Seniors

According to CEDIK, Edmonson County, KY has an obesity rate of 34%, and 15% of Edmonson County residents lack adequate access to food. The Edmonson County SNAP-Ed Assistant collaborated with the Edmonson County Senior Center during 2017 to deliver the nutrition program 16 adult clients who have limited resources. 88% of these adults were over 60 years of age, and the lessons were conduction 100% in a group setting at the Edmonson County Senior Center. Among these adults there were 5 men who graduated the program after meeting all educational requirements. 

The Edmonson County SNAP-Ed Assistant conducted one lesson per month at the Edmonson County Senior Center where each lesson consisted of a nutritional component, a food demonstration, recipe tasting, and the clients received an incentive item for their participation. The topics varied each time, but included MyPlate, understanding the limits for foods high in sugar, sodium, and fat, understanding food labels, the importance of food safety, and various other nutrition related topics.

The 16 participants at the Edmonson County Senior Center who graduated from the Nutrition Education Program had 100% positive change in any food group. 78% of participants also showed improvement in Resource Management Practices. 69% of participants showed improvement in Food Safety Practices, and 76% of participants showed improvement in Nutrition Practices. 

One participant said, “I am very thankful that I was able to receive the information that the Edmonson County SNAP-Ed Assistant provided each month because I was able to change my eating habits for the long term.” Another participant said, “I am a diabetic and I struggle with learning what I can and cannot eat, and the SNAP-Ed Assistant was able to provide me with information that was able to get me started in the right direction with the help of my physician.”
